Step 1: Purchase and Test Raw Materials

The first step is to find good raw materials. These include Active Pharmaceutical Ingredients (APIs) and excipients which are inactive substances used to stabilize or dissolve the API.

Because injections go straight into the body, the raw materials have to be really pure. A good injection manufacturer in India always sources them from reliable sources. 

As soon as the raw materials reach the plant, they are put to stringent tests in a laboratory. They are tested for chemical purity, microbial contamination and physical characteristics.

Water is also prepared at this stage. Tap water or purified water is not enough for injections. Manufacturers use Water for Injection (WFI), distilled and purified water that has no bacteria or toxins.

Only when all ingredients have passed stringent quality tests do they move on to the formulation stage. This step looks basic, but it catches most problems early. A good injection manufacturer performs raw material testing in compliance with global safety standards. 

Step 2: Formulation and Compounding 

Once testing is complete, ingredients are moved to the compounding area.

Here technicians take extreme measurements of each component. Formulation is the process of combining the active drug with liquid solvents or other stabilizing agents to produce a homogenous solution or suspension.

This mixing is done in large, sealed vessels of stainless steel by an injection manufacturer in India.

The temperature, pH and mixing speed are continuously monitored. 

. If the medication is light sensitive or heat sensitive, special precautions are taken to protect the medication during compounding.

After mixing, the solution is pre-filtered. The result is a precise chemical mixture to be filled into sterile containers.

Step 3: Cleanroom filling

The most important part of the injection manufacturing is sterility. One microorganism can make the injection dangerous for the patient.

The filling is therefore done in special sterile clean rooms (Grade A or Grade B environment).

Before entering these rooms, workers wear special protective suits, gloves, masks and boots. These cleanrooms have air that is continuously filtered through HEPA filters to remove dust particles and bacteria.

Machines fill the exact dose into vials or ampoules, and then seal them right away. This often happens on one closed line, so the product never touches open air. Step 4: Batch Testing & Quality Control 

After the filling and sealing process is complete, each batch is evaluated for:

Visual Inspection – Ampoules or vials are checked for cracks or foreign matters via automated cameras or manually for properly sealed ampoules.

Sterility Test – Selection from a batch is immersed in growth media to detect presence of bacteria/fungi.

Pyrogen/Endotoxin Test – Done to prevent the injection from causing fever in a patient.

Assay & Potency Testing – Confirmation by chemists of the presence of the labeled active pharmaceutical ingredients in the injection to the extent specified by the label.

In fact, entire batch can be rejected if any of these tests fails.

What is the difference between vials and ampoules?

An ampoule is a small, sealed glass container for single use. They are opened at the neck. Vials are small bottles that have a rubber stopper and an aluminium seal used to hold single or multiple doses with a needle.

What is Water for Injection (WFI)?

It is ultra-pure water free of toxins, bacteria and dissolved solids. It is employed as the main liquid solvent for dissolving or diluting ingredients in injectable medicines.

How long does it take to make a batch of injections? 

This varies depending on the product and the batch size. 

A full cycle, from raw material release to final packing, can take two to six weeks. That includes all quality tests. However, it is still important to ask your manufacturer about deadlines.
